On 10.04.2017 10:42, Kevin Wolf wrote:
> Am 07.04.2017 um 19:10 hat Max Reitz geschrieben:
>> One case I'd be especially interested in are of course 4 kB subclusters
>> for 64 kB clusters (because 4 kB is a usual page size and can be
>> configured to be the block size of a guest device; and because 64 kB
>> simply is the standard cluster size of qcow2 images nowadays[1]...).
> 
> Why should the current default cluster size be an argument for anything?
> 64k is a tradeoff between small COW size and large allocation
> granularity that seemed to work well (and it used to be the maximum
> cluster size originally, so it seemed safer than 128k).
> 
> With subclusters, we have a completely different situation and need to
> find a new default that works best. I'm relatively sure that 64k are too
> small under the new conditions.
> 
> Also, undefined reference: [1] (I was hoping to find a better argument
> there...)

I meant [1] to be basically what you just said.

Well, the thing is that 64 kB is still better than 32 kB. :-P
